This is a high-output alternator designed to generate electrical power for the vehicle's systems and recharge the battery. It is built to rigorous standards, ensuring reliable voltage output and longevity, unlike a worn alternator that may produce insufficient or fluctuating power. Operators might observe dimming lights, a battery warning light on the dashboard, or a dead battery when this alternator is failing.

The first sign of a failing alternator is often a battery warning light illuminated on the instrument panel. As the issue progresses, electrical components may begin to malfunction, and the engine may eventually stall due to insufficient power. The ultimate consequence is a complete loss of electrical power, rendering the equipment inoperable.
Ensure the drive belt is properly tensioned after installation; an improperly tensioned belt can lead to premature pulley and alternator bearing wear. Double-check all electrical connections for tightness and correct polarity before starting the engine.
Inspect and test the battery, and check the condition of the drive belt and tensioner when replacing the alternator.
